
开头段落:在Excel中插入一行时,单元格不变形的技巧包括:使用快捷键、调整列宽和行高、锁定单元格格式。最简单的方法是使用快捷键,这样可以快速插入一行,而不会影响单元格的格式和大小。具体来说,可以使用快捷键“Ctrl + Shift + +”,在选中的行上方插入一个新行。此外,调整列宽和行高确保所有单元格保持一致的大小,也是防止插入行时单元格变形的重要方法。最后,可以通过锁定单元格格式,确保在插入行时格式不发生变化。
一、快捷键插入行
使用快捷键插入行是最直接且高效的方法。首先,选择想要在其上方插入新行的行,然后按下“Ctrl + Shift + +”快捷键。Excel会立即在选中的行上方插入一个新行,且不会改变单元格的大小和格式。这种方法不仅快捷,而且可以确保数据的完整性,避免因手动操作导致的格式变化。
快捷键操作不仅简单,而且可以节省大量时间,特别是在需要频繁插入行的情况下。同时,使用快捷键插入行时,Excel会自动调整插入行的格式,使其与周围的行保持一致,这样可以避免因格式变化导致的表格错乱。
二、调整列宽和行高
在插入新行前,调整列宽和行高是防止单元格变形的有效方法。首先,确保所有列的宽度和行高一致,这样在插入新行时,Excel会自动应用相同的格式,避免单元格变形。
-
调整列宽:在Excel中,选择想要调整的列,然后右键点击选择“列宽”,输入合适的数值,点击“确定”即可。这一步可以确保所有列的宽度一致。
-
调整行高:选择需要调整的行,右键点击选择“行高”,输入合适的数值,点击“确定”。同样,这一步可以确保所有行的高度一致。
通过调整列宽和行高,可以确保在插入新行时,单元格的大小保持一致,避免因行高或列宽不一致导致的单元格变形。
三、锁定单元格格式
锁定单元格格式是防止插入行时格式变化的重要方法之一。可以通过设置单元格格式,确保在插入新行时,原有单元格的格式不会发生变化。
-
选择需要锁定格式的单元格,右键点击选择“设置单元格格式”。
-
在弹出的对话框中,选择“保护”选项卡,勾选“锁定”复选框。
-
点击“确定”保存设置。
通过锁定单元格格式,可以确保在插入新行时,原有单元格的格式保持不变,避免因格式变化导致的表格错乱。
四、使用表格工具
Excel中的表格工具可以自动处理格式和单元格大小,确保在插入新行时单元格不变形。通过将数据转换为表格,可以让Excel自动管理格式和大小。
-
选择需要转换为表格的数据区域,点击“插入”选项卡,选择“表格”。
-
在弹出的对话框中,勾选“表包含标题”复选框,点击“确定”。
通过将数据转换为表格,可以让Excel自动管理格式和大小,确保在插入新行时单元格不变形。此外,表格工具还提供了许多其他功能,如自动筛选和排序,进一步提高工作效率。
五、使用宏命令
对于需要频繁插入行且不希望单元格变形的情况,可以使用宏命令自动化处理。通过编写VBA(Visual Basic for Applications)宏命令,可以实现自动插入行并保持单元格格式不变。
-
按下“Alt + F11”打开VBA编辑器,选择“插入”菜单,点击“模块”。
-
在新建的模块中输入以下代码:
Sub InsertRow()
Dim rowNum As Integer
rowNum = ActiveCell.Row
Rows(rowNum).Insert Shift:=xlDown, CopyOrigin:=xlFormatFromLeftOrAbove
End Sub
- 保存并关闭VBA编辑器。
通过运行上述宏命令,可以在当前选中的单元格所在行上方插入一行,并保持单元格格式不变。这种方法不仅高效,而且可以避免手动操作导致的格式变化。
六、设置样式模板
创建和应用样式模板是保持单元格格式一致的另一种方法。通过设置样式模板,可以确保所有单元格使用相同的格式,避免在插入新行时单元格变形。
-
选择需要设置格式的单元格,右键点击选择“设置单元格格式”,调整所需的格式。
-
在“开始”选项卡中,点击“样式”组中的“单元格样式”,选择“新建单元格样式”。
-
在弹出的对话框中,输入样式名称,点击“确定”。
通过设置样式模板,可以确保所有单元格使用相同的格式,避免在插入新行时单元格变形。此外,样式模板还可以提高工作效率,方便快速应用相同的格式。
七、使用条件格式
条件格式是根据特定条件自动应用格式的功能,可以在插入新行时确保单元格格式不变。通过设置条件格式,可以根据需要自动应用格式,避免手动操作导致的格式变化。
-
选择需要应用条件格式的单元格,点击“开始”选项卡中的“条件格式”,选择“新建规则”。
-
在弹出的对话框中,选择“使用公式确定要设置格式的单元格”,输入所需的公式,点击“格式”。
-
在“设置单元格格式”对话框中,调整所需的格式,点击“确定”。
通过设置条件格式,可以根据特定条件自动应用格式,确保在插入新行时单元格格式不变。这种方法不仅灵活,而且可以根据需要自动调整格式。
八、使用冻结窗格
冻结窗格是固定特定行和列的功能,可以在插入新行时确保单元格格式和大小保持一致。通过冻结窗格,可以避免因插入新行导致的格式变化。
- 选择需要冻结的行或列,点击“视图”选项卡中的“冻结窗格”,选择“冻结拆分窗格”。
通过冻结窗格,可以确保在插入新行时单元格格式和大小保持一致,避免因格式变化导致的表格错乱。冻结窗格还可以方便查看表格中的关键数据,提高工作效率。
九、使用数据验证
数据验证是限制单元格输入内容的功能,可以在插入新行时确保单元格格式和内容一致。通过设置数据验证,可以自动应用格式和限制输入内容,避免手动操作导致的格式变化。
-
选择需要设置数据验证的单元格,点击“数据”选项卡中的“数据验证”,选择“数据验证”。
-
在弹出的对话框中,选择“设置”选项卡,选择所需的验证条件,点击“确定”。
通过设置数据验证,可以在插入新行时确保单元格格式和内容一致,避免因输入内容不一致导致的格式变化。这种方法不仅可以保证数据的准确性,还可以提高工作效率。
十、使用合并单元格
在某些情况下,合并单元格可以帮助保持单元格格式一致,避免在插入新行时单元格变形。通过合并单元格,可以将多个单元格合并为一个,确保格式一致。
- 选择需要合并的单元格,点击“开始”选项卡中的“合并后居中”。
通过合并单元格,可以在插入新行时保持单元格格式一致,避免因格式变化导致的表格错乱。这种方法特别适用于需要在表格中显示大块内容的情况。
总结
在Excel中插入一行时,单元格不变形的技巧包括:使用快捷键、调整列宽和行高、锁定单元格格式、使用表格工具、使用宏命令、设置样式模板、使用条件格式、使用冻结窗格、使用数据验证、使用合并单元格。每种方法都有其独特的优势,可以根据具体情况选择合适的方法,确保在插入新行时单元格不变形,提高工作效率和数据准确性。
相关问答FAQs:
1. 如何在Excel中插入一行而不改变单元格的形状?
当你在Excel中插入一行时,单元格的形状通常会发生改变,但是有一种方法可以避免这种情况。
2. 如何在Excel中插入一行而不改变单元格的大小?
当你需要在Excel中插入一行时,但又不想改变单元格的大小时,可以采用以下方法。
3. 怎样在Excel中插入一行而不扰乱单元格的布局?
当你需要在Excel中插入一行但又不想打乱单元格的布局时,可以使用下面的方法来实现。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4663300